πŸŽƒ Pumpkin Jokes

1. Why did the pumpkin cross the road?

Because it wanted to get to the other patch!

2. What do you call a pumpkin that works at the beach?

A gourd lifeguard!

3. Why was the jack-o’-lantern afraid to cross the street?

It had no guts!

4. What did the pumpkin say after Thanksgiving?

Good-pie!

5. What do pumpkins use to fix things?

A pumpkin patch!

πŸ‘» Ghost Jokes

6. Where do ghosts buy their food?

At the ghost-ery store!

7. What is a ghost’s favorite dessert?

I-scream!

8. Why are ghosts terrible liars?

Because you can see right through them!

9. What do baby ghosts wear on Halloween?

Boo-ties!

10. What kind of music do ghosts like best?

Soul music!

πŸ’€ Skeleton Jokes

11. Why didn’t the skeleton go trick-or-treating?

Because he had no body to go with!

12. Why are skeletons so calm?

Because nothing gets under their skin!

13. What instrument does a skeleton play?

The trom-bone!

14. What is a skeleton’s favorite snack?

Spare ribs!

15. Why didn’t the skeleton fight the monster?

He didn’t have the guts!

πŸ§™ Witch Jokes

16. What do witches put on their hair?

Scare spray!

17. Why did the witch ride her broom to school?

Because her vacuum cleaner was too heavy!

18. What is a witch’s favorite subject in school?

Spelling!

19. What do you call two witches sharing an apartment?

Broommates!

20. Why was the witch’s broom late?

It over-swept!

πŸ§› Vampire Jokes

21. What is a vampire’s favorite fruit?

A neck-tarine!

22. Why did the vampire read the newspaper?

He heard it had great circulation!

23. What do vampires take when they’re sick?

Coffin medicine!

24. Why don’t vampires like mosquitoes?

They hate the competition!

25. What is a vampire’s favorite kind of dog?

A bloodhound!

πŸ•·οΈ Monster, Bat & Halloween Jokes

26. Why did the monster bring a ladder to the Halloween party?

Because he heard the snacks were on the house!

27. What do you call a monster who loves to dance?

The boogie monster!

28. What is a bat’s favorite sport?

Bat-minton!

29. Why did the spider become a computer expert?

Because it knew all about the web!

30. What do you say when you’re having an amazing Halloween?

Fang-tastic!

πŸŽƒ Make Your Own Halloween Jokes

Once kids get the hang of Halloween puns, creating their own jokes can be almost as much fun as telling them.

Start with a Halloween character or object such as:

  • Pumpkins
  • Ghosts
  • Witches
  • Skeletons
  • Vampires
  • Black cats
  • Bats
  • Spiders
  • Monsters
  • Candy
  • Haunted houses
  • Mummies

Then think of words that sound similar to ordinary words. A bat can play bat-minton, witches can be broommates, and ghosts can shop at the ghost-ery store.

The sillier the punchline, the better!

❓ Halloween Joke FAQs

What are some good Halloween jokes for young kids?

Simple jokes involving pumpkins, ghosts, witches, bats, and skeletons are great choices. Wordplay such as “ghost-ery store” and “bat-minton” is easy for many children to understand.

Can I use Halloween jokes for a classroom party?

Absolutely. Halloween jokes can be used for joke-of-the-day activities, party games, lunchbox notes, printable cards, or Halloween writing prompts.

How can kids make up their own Halloween jokes?

Choose a Halloween character or object and brainstorm words associated with it. Then look for rhymes, double meanings, or words that can be turned into spooky puns.

What makes a good kid-friendly Halloween joke?

Keep the joke short, silly, easy to understand, and not too scary. Pumpkins, candy, friendly ghosts, witches, and goofy monsters provide plenty of material without making Halloween frightening for younger children.
